That overlaps with what this harness already does at the "run N agents in +worktrees, then review and merge" layer. + +It does **not** overlap with the parts of this harness that are the actual engine: emdash has no +role-based orchestration (orchestrator / implementer / reviewer / test-runner), no local gate +enforcement (build/lint/typecheck/test/coverage as versioned, run-before-merge checks), no +adversarial multi-lens review, and no headless mode (it's a GUI you drive; there's no cron-poll / +unattended-wakeup path). + +This note evaluates the overlap, the seam where the two would collide if run together, what a GUI +needs from *this* repo to show anything useful, and what the harness provides that a cockpit cannot +replace — then makes a recommendation. + +## 1. Integration seam: worktree ownership + +Both emdash and this harness create and drive **git worktrees** directly (emdash to isolate its +parallel agent sessions; the harness via `implementer` agents and `.claude/scripts/worktree.sh`). +If both tools manage worktrees against the same repo at the same time, they can collide on the same +branch names, leave orphaned worktrees the other tool doesn't know about, or race on `git worktree +add`/`remove` for the same paths. + +**Rule: pick one driver per session.** Either emdash owns worktree lifecycle for that working +session, or the harness does — never both at once against the same repo checkout. If you want to use +emdash's GUI to watch or steer a run, point it at a repo/session where the harness is *not* +concurrently spinning up its own worktrees, or vice versa. This is a coordination discipline, not a +code integration — there is no shared lock file between the two today. + +## 2. CI-check surfacing: this depends on server-side gates, not the GUI + +emdash can surface GitHub check status (the green/red checks on a PR) in its interface. That +capability is entirely dependent on something actually **publishing** those checks server-side — +i.e., a GitHub Actions workflow (or equivalent) that runs on push/PR and reports back through the +Checks API. + +This harness's gates (`.claude/gates.json` → `gate.sh`) currently run **locally**, inside the +worker's worktree, before a PR is opened. A local gate pass is not the same thing as a GitHub check: +it doesn't post a check run, and it isn't visible to emdash, to `gh pr checks`, or to a branch +protection rule. For emdash (or any GUI) to show meaningful CI status for PRs this harness opens, the +project needs a CI workflow that re-runs the same gate commands server-side and reports status back +to GitHub — that is the scope of the separate CI-workflow effort (issue #25), not something this +evaluation solves. Until that workflow exists, "no checks shown" in any GUI is expected, not a bug in +the harness or in emdash. + +## 3. What the harness keeps that a GUI can't replace + +A visual cockpit like emdash improves the *experience* of watching and merging parallel agent +sessions, but it does not provide: + +- **Gates-as-code.** `.claude/gates.json` is a versioned, per-project contract (build/lint/typecheck + /test/coverage commands + thresholds) that is enforced programmatically before a worker can declare + done. This is data checked into the repo and reviewed like any other config — not a setting living + only in a desktop app's local state. +- **Defined roles.** Orchestrator, implementer, reviewer, and test-runner are distinct agents with + distinct responsibilities and model routing (`.claude/agents/`). emdash runs agent *sessions* in + parallel; it does not encode a division of labor between scoping, implementing, reviewing, and + gating. +- **Adversarial multi-lens review.** Reviewers in this harness are spawned one-per-lens + (correctness, tests, security, performance, ...) and a change must reach consensus across + independent reviewers before it's considered approved (`review.consensus` in the adapter). This is + a structured, repeatable check — not a human eyeballing a diff in a GUI panel, and not a single + reviewer pass. +- **Headless autonomy.** The harness can run with no human and no GUI in the loop at all: cron-driven + polling and scheduled wakeups drive the orchestrator to pick up work, implement, gate, and open PRs + unattended (see `docs/HARDENING.md` for the guardrails that make that safe). emdash is a desktop + application a human drives; it has no equivalent unattended mode. + +## 4.
